1. Continuous improvement as a core principle

At Cerdá, we embrace continuous improvement as an essential principle in the way we work. This commitment involves constantly evaluating, measuring, and optimizing our processes, products, and services.

We aim not only to achieve high levels of efficiency, but to do so in a sustainable and responsible manner. This approach allows us to quickly adapt to market changes, innovate, and anticipate the real needs of our customers and partners.

3. Respect and promotion of human rights

Our social commitment includes ensuring safe, fair, and healthy working conditions, both internally and throughout our supply chain. The prevention of child labor, equal opportunities, freedom of association, and the rejection of any form of discrimination are part of our ethical principles.

We promote a culture based on integrity, respect, and responsibility.

4. Environmental protection

Environmental sustainability is one of our greatest challenges and, at the same time, one of our most relevant opportunities to generate value.

We work to minimize the environmental impact of our activities through:

  • Emission reduction
  • Optimization of energy and resource consumption
  • Responsible waste management

Our goal is to move towards a business model that contributes positively to the conservation of the planet.
